A feast of Floyd on Four! Print E-mail

bbc4 logoPink Floyd fans in the UK and many parts of Europe should make a note in their diary for Friday, May 23rd. Starting at 9:30pm, and running for over two and half commercial-free hours, is an evening on BBC4 looking at various aspects of the band.

The entertainment starts off with the 2007 documentary, "The Pink Floyd Story: Which One's Pink?", followed at 10:30pm by "Classic albums: Dark Side Of The Moon", and at 11:20pm to round things off is 2001's "Omnibus: Syd Barrett", all of which of course include interviews with all the band members, giving fascinating insights into their history.

BBC4 is a digital TV station, broadcasting on Freeview, Virgin Media cable, and Sky satellite, which can be seen in the UK and many parts of northern Europe.
